Exeter - cathedral city with university-driven growth, biomedical hub, and significant eastern expansion at Cranbrook. With a median property price of £290,000 and 1,157 transactions in the last twelve months, Exeter represents a healthy market with prices down 4.7% year-on-year.
Detached homes command a median of £440,000 while flats average £172,750, reflecting the breadth of Exeter's residential market. New-build activity is notable, with 19 new-build transactions recorded over the past year - a signal of active development demand.

Market Overview
Exeter's growing reputation as a biomedical and technology hub is driving employment growth and residential demand. The Met Office and University of Exeter anchor a knowledge economy that attracts young professionals. Cranbrook, one of the UK's first new towns in a generation, is creating large-scale residential development opportunities on the eastern fringe.

Planning Obligations
Community Infrastructure Levy
£125/sqm for residential development
Section 106 / Affordable Housing
35% affordable housing on major schemes. Cranbrook has a bespoke contributions framework including community infrastructure and SANGS.
Conservation Areas
Development within conservation areas requires additional planning considerations including materials, design, and demolition controls.
- Exeter City Centre
- Topsham
- St Leonards
Lender Appetite in Exeter
Moderate appetite - specialist lenders most active. Exeter's growth story is understood but distance from London means some mainstream lenders are less familiar. University-linked schemes and Cranbrook attract dedicated specialists.
